The Konica Mermaid is an underwater camera. The 35mm camera was produced by Konica and is a variant of the Japanese compact camera “Konica Big Mini”. The camera can be used up to a water depth of five meters.

The lens of the Konica Mermaid cannot be changed. 35 mm is the focal length of the lens. The largest aperture of the camera is f/3.5. The lens is focused via autofocus.

The Konica Mermaid has a built-in light meter. The exposure settings are set automatically by the camera. The underwater camera has a built-in flash.

Films for the Konica Mermaid

The Konica Mermaid is loaded with 35mm film. 35mm films are still manufactured today. They can be developed in most laboratories.

Possible films for this model are the Kodak Ultramax 400* and the Kodak T-Max 100*. The color film is designed to be developed in the C-41 process. C-41 film can be developed by most photo labs.

Black and white film goes into a suitable black and white developer. Some labs offer development of B&W film. More control and also cheaper, in the long run, is developing at home. The photochemistry can be conveniently ordered online. Depending on the film, other black and white chemistry is better suited to bring out the best results.

The Konica Mermaid negatives have a size of 24 mm x 36 mm. At this size, 36 images fit on a 36 frame film. The film is transported automatically, so it is possible to take photos quickly one after the other under the water surface.

Technical datasheet

Technical specifications of the camera
AttributeSpecification
Type of CameraUnderwater camera
Film format35mm
Film transportAutomatic
Film transport mechanismMotor
Picture format24 mm x 36 mm
Focal length35 mm
Widest aperturef/3.5
FocusAutofocus
Light meterYes
Exposure modesProgram automatic
Manual exposure settingsNo
Auto DX (Film sensitivity)No
Date imprintingYes
FlashIntegrated flash
Tripod mountYes
Cable release threadNo
Self-timerNo
Power supply1x CR123A battery
